summaryrefslogtreecommitdiff
path: root/test/dialect/test_sqlite.py
diff options
context:
space:
mode:
Diffstat (limited to 'test/dialect/test_sqlite.py')
-rw-r--r--test/dialect/test_sqlite.py21
1 files changed, 12 insertions, 9 deletions
diff --git a/test/dialect/test_sqlite.py b/test/dialect/test_sqlite.py
index 4fe67fd2e..4fa8ab604 100644
--- a/test/dialect/test_sqlite.py
+++ b/test/dialect/test_sqlite.py
@@ -63,15 +63,6 @@ class TestTypes(fixtures.TestBase, AssertsExecutionResults):
).scalar()
)
- def test_time_microseconds(self):
- dt = datetime.datetime(2008, 6, 27, 12, 0, 0, 125, )
- eq_(str(dt), '2008-06-27 12:00:00.000125')
- sldt = sqlite.DATETIME()
- bp = sldt.bind_processor(None)
- eq_(bp(dt), '2008-06-27 12:00:00.000125')
- rp = sldt.result_processor(None, None)
- eq_(rp(bp(dt)), dt)
-
def test_native_datetime(self):
dbapi = testing.db.dialect.dbapi
connect_args = {'detect_types': dbapi.PARSE_DECLTYPES \
@@ -183,6 +174,18 @@ class TestTypes(fixtures.TestBase, AssertsExecutionResults):
assert isinstance(t2.c.y.type, sqltypes.NullType)
+class DateTimeTest(fixtures.TestBase, AssertsCompiledSQL):
+
+ def test_time_microseconds(self):
+ dt = datetime.datetime(2008, 6, 27, 12, 0, 0, 125, )
+ eq_(str(dt), '2008-06-27 12:00:00.000125')
+ sldt = sqlite.DATETIME()
+ bp = sldt.bind_processor(None)
+ eq_(bp(dt), '2008-06-27 12:00:00.000125')
+ rp = sldt.result_processor(None, None)
+ eq_(rp(bp(dt)), dt)
+
+
class DefaultsTest(fixtures.TestBase, AssertsCompiledSQL):
__only_on__ = 'sqlite'